The global Medical Compression Tape market size was valued at approximately USD 350 million in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 520 million by 2035, growing at a CAGR of 4.1% during the forecast period. The Medical Compression Tape market encompasses medical-grade tapes designed to support and compress muscles, ligaments, and joints in various medical and healthcare applications. These tapes are integral in rehabilitation, sports medicine, and postoperative care, providing crucial support by enhancing blood circulation, reducing swelling, and offering stability to injured areas. Stakeholders, including healthcare providers, physiotherapists, and athletic trainers, are integral to the ecosystem, facilitating the adoption of compression tapes across multiple end-user domains.

The leading segment by product type is elastic compression tapes, contributing significantly to the market owing to their wide application in hospital settings and sports activities. Their dominance is endorsed by their flexibility and the balance of compression and patient comfort they provide.
The fastest growing segment is non-elastic compression tapes due to the increasing adoption in specialized treatments, including chronic venous disorders. These tapes offer rigid support needed for specific medical conditions, positioning them for growth as product innovations keep pace with evolving healthcare requirements.

North America holds the largest market share, supporting market growth through heightened healthcare expenditure and an established base of health-conscious consumers. Europe follows, driven by stringent regulatory environments and proactive adoption trends in preventive care. Asia Pacific presents a promising growth outlook powered by cost-effective manufacturing capabilities and mounting health investments. Latin America offers emerging opportunities, fueled by rising economic activities and healthcare access expansion. The Middle East & Africa, although at early market development stages, exhibit future potential as health infrastructure scales-up.
The market is moderately fragmented, with key players including BSN Medical, 3M Company, and Medtronic PLC.
